## Releases

WavePeek builds ship twice a month from the Crestline pipeline. Each release bundles the waveform preview renderer and the stub decoder used by support tooling. Support staff should only install artifacts from the official releases page, never from CI snapshots. Verify every download before installing; the public key used to check release signatures is below.

release key, tajep-tahop: bky13_Kn6WDoCGvzaKd

Onboarding: Crumbleworth order-cutoff rule.

Plugin authors: same-day bakery orders close at 10:30 local. After cutoff, the Ovenline API rejects writes with a 409; do not retry. Next-day orders open immediately. Cutoff is per-store, fetched from the schedule endpoint — never hardcode it. Test against the sandbox store only. Sandbox calls authenticate with the key below.

gateway credential: kto23_Gg8WqG328rEv1DwGxRVIOT4

Handover: SQL linting for the Quillbank repo. Toma, I've enabled sqlfluff rules L010 and L014 in CI; uppercase keywords are now enforced on all migration files. Legacy files under /archive are excluded until Q3. The lint config lives in the repo root and is owned by the data platform group. To unlock the lint-config signing vault, use the recovery passphrase below.

strongbox words: druvan-lamys-eliius-jorax-istox-soreth-ulays-gilix-ralix-oliiel-norwyn-casvan-praius

**Q: Can I use the goods lift?**
A: Short answer: not for yourself. The goods lift at Pellbrook House is reserved for deliveries and facilities trolleys, so stick to the main lifts or stairs. If you genuinely need it for bulky kit, book a slot with facilities first. The goods lift panel then accepts the delivery code.

staff pass of fajof-fawif = bdg-ES-2

**Action item (PM-214, Coldvault archival):** Automate archiving of cold storage buckets older than the retention cutoff. Manual sweeps missed two regions last quarter and blew the storage budget. Owner: infra rotation. Sweep cadence, batch size, and age thresholds must be config-driven, not hardcoded, so on-call can tune under load. Dry-run mode required before first prod run. Proposed defaults for review at sync are below.

limits module of fahog-kahop:
CAPS = {
    "fraeth": 189,
    "drumir": 842,
}